Abstract

This study aimed to evaluate the potential of a compost of bovine ruminal residues to improve soil fertility and initial growth of eucalyptus cultivated in acid soil. Eucalyptus was cultivated in pots with a Hapludalf amended with 0 (Control 1), 5, 10, and 15 m3compost ha−1, and with only liming and mineral fertilization (Control 2). The compost enhanced all evaluated parameters of plant growth and soil and plant chemical analysis; overcoming, or at least equalizing to results from the Control 2. The compost can be used as alternative to liming and mineral fertilization in Eucalyptus urograndis plantations in acid soils of the Brazilian Pampa.
